2023 GS-10 pay table for Hartford

Each step below already includes the 30.91% locality adjustment. The "Locality add-on" column shows how much locality pay is adding compared with the base GS-10 table.

Step Annual salary Biweekly pay Hourly rate Locality add-on
Step 1 $70,678 $2,718.38 $33.87 +$16,688
Step 2 $73,035 $2,809.04 $35.00 +$17,245
Step 3 $75,391 $2,899.65 $36.12 +$17,801
Step 4 $77,747 $2,990.27 $37.25 +$18,357
Step 5 $80,104 $3,080.92 $38.38 +$18,914
Step 6 $82,460 $3,171.54 $39.51 +$19,470
Step 7 $84,817 $3,262.19 $40.64 +$20,027
Step 8 $87,173 $3,352.81 $41.77 +$20,583
Step 9 $89,529 $3,443.42 $42.90 +$21,139
Step 10 $91,886 $3,534.08 $44.03 +$21,696

Step-increase waiting periods

  • Step 1 → Step 2 52 weeks
  • Step 2 → Step 3 52 weeks
  • Step 3 → Step 4 52 weeks
  • Step 4 → Step 5 104 weeks
  • Step 5 → Step 6 104 weeks
  • Step 6 → Step 7 104 weeks
  • Step 7 → Step 8 156 weeks
  • Step 8 → Step 9 156 weeks
  • Step 9 → Step 10 156 weeks

GS-10 in Hartford: what to expect

Senior technician and supervisory positions, and full-performance roles in a handful of occupations such as Border Patrol and IT.

For 2023, the Hartford pay area adds a 30.91% locality adjustment on top of the nationwide base GS schedule. Every GS-10 employee assigned to this area benefits from that same percentage, regardless of step or series.

Qualifications and career path

Minimum qualifications. One year of specialized experience at the GS-9 level, plus agency-specific requirements.

Promotion path. Promoted to GS-11 after one year of creditable experience in grade.

The rough military equivalent for GS-10 is O-4 Major, useful for comparing GS roles against enlisted and officer ranks when looking at pay or authority level.

Biweekly take-home for GS-10 in Hartford

Before taxes and deductions, a GS-10 Step 1 employee in Hartford earns roughly $2,718 per biweekly pay period. At Step 10 that rises to $3,534. Actual take-home will be lower after federal tax, state tax, TSP contributions, retirement and health insurance deductions.

GS-10 in Hartford questions

  • How much does a GS-10 make in Hartford?
    In 2023, a GS-10 Step 1 employee in Hartford earns $70,678 per year. At Step 10 the salary reaches $91,886. This is 30.91% higher than the base GS-10 salary.
  • What is the locality adjustment for GS-10 in Hartford?
    The locality adjustment is the same for every grade and step within a pay area. For Hartford in 2023, it is 30.91%. On a GS-10 Step 1 salary that translates to an extra $16,688 per year.
  • What is the biweekly pay for GS-10 in Hartford?
    Biweekly pay is annual salary divided by 26. A GS-10 Step 1 employee in Hartford earns roughly $2,718 per pay period before tax and retirement deductions.
